2017 Chevrolet Tahoe: What is the towing capacity including torque, payload, and tongue weight?

The 2017 Chevrolet Tahoe is equipped with A5.3 liter V8 engine that offerS355 HP and 383 lb-ft of torque. It carries a payload capacity of 1,669 to 1,744 lbs; 6,400-6,600 pounds of towing power and up to 94.7 cubic feet of cargo space with the rear seats folded. The Tahoe's LS, LT or Premier trims can be installed with A-ClasS3 trailer hitch featuring a 2-inch receiver and a tongue weight of 500 pounds. The Tahoe's curb weight of 5,356 to 5,631 lbs provides stability and the cabin can seat up to 8 persons, depending on trim level selected. Fuel economy registers at 16 mpg in the city and 23 mpg on the highway, but can be affected by towing.

The Tahoe by Chevrolet for the 2017 model year has a towing limitation of 6,600 lbs. And a tongue limitation of 660 lbs. The ability for the 2017 Chevrolet Tahoe to tow this amount of weight is due to the fact its engine is capable of generating 383 lb-ft. Of torque.
